Finding Your Favorite Belly Dance Artists
Now, how do you actually find all this amazing belly dancer DeviantArt has to offer? It’s pretty straightforward, and honestly, part of the fun is the discovery process! The most obvious way is to use the search bar. Type in terms like 'belly dance,' 'Raqs Sharqi,' 'tribal fusion,' 'oriental dance,' or even specific dancer names if you know them. You'll get a huge list, but DeviantArt also has filtering options. You can sort by 'Popular,' 'Newest,' 'Most Viewed,' etc., which helps narrow things down. Another fantastic method is to explore the 'Groups' section. Many dedicated belly dance art groups exist on DeviantArt. Joining these groups or just browsing their galleries can expose you to a curated selection of works and connect you with artists who are passionate about the same niche. Groups often have specific submission guidelines, so the art found there is usually relevant and high-quality. Don't underestimate the power of following artists you like! Once you find a piece of belly dancer DeviantArt that really speaks to you, check out the artist's profile. If you enjoy their style, hit that 'watch' button. This means their new uploads will appear in your DeviantArt feed, making it super easy to keep up with their latest creations. It’s like having a personalized art feed delivered right to you! Also, pay attention to the comments and favorites on artwork you enjoy. Often, people will comment on similar artists or pieces, giving you clues for further exploration. You can also look at the 'related' or 'similar' art sections that DeviantArt sometimes suggests. These algorithms are pretty good at picking up on your preferences. The Cultural Significance and Artistic Expression
It's not just about pretty pictures, guys. The art you find under belly dancer DeviantArt tags often carries significant cultural weight and showcases profound artistic expression. Belly dance, in its many forms, has deep historical and cultural roots, originating in the Middle East and North Africa. Artists on DeviantArt often act as cultural ambassadors, bringing these traditions to a wider, global audience through their visual interpretations. They might meticulously research and depict the evolution of costumes, from the historical thobe and bedlah to modern fusion attire, educating viewers in a visually engaging way. The artwork can highlight the different regional styles – the sharp, percussive movements of Egyptian style, the more flowing and expressive Turkish style, the earthy groundedness of Tribal styles, and so on. This attention to detail shows a respect for the cultural heritage and provides a platform for learning and appreciation.
